HPA, a longterm reminder. See below.

Can you also make a LABEL ignore other labels if no KERNEL statement is found in between? That way you could define multiple aliasses for an entry.
label foo
label bar
label memtest
kernel memtestp

foo ignores 'label bar' , 'label memtest' and executes 'kernel memtest'
bar ignores 'label memtest' and executes 'kernel memtest'
memtestp finds a "kernel" keyword and thus can't ignore a label.
